בְּטֵילָא בְּטֵילָא, (בטל; h. idleness, loss of time. Keth. 105ᵃ אגר ב׳ indemnity for loss of time. Ib. קרנא ב׳ דמוכחא (in the case of) Karna, the loss of time was ostensible (i.e. all knew that the fee he took for judging was needed to indemnify him for his loss of time). Y. Ned. IV, 38ᶜ bot. שכר בְּטֵילָן (in h. phraseol.) indemnity for their loss of time. ערכים סמוכים
